About the Role
The Systems Engineer provides specialist systems engineering advice and implements the Systems Engineering Plan for Rheinmetall's products including tactical and logistic vehicle systems and sub-systems.
As Systems Engineer you can anticipate some of your day-to-day tasks to include:
- Implement a requirements engineering program, including requirements definition, allocation, decomposition and change management over the engineering lifecycle;
- System and sub-system specification and Interface Control Documents (ICD) development and management;
- System Breakdown Structure definition;
- Develop and maintain assigned Contract Data Requirements List (CDRL) items, including the Systems Engineering Management Plan and System and Sub-system Specifications
- Coordinate the development of material for the delivery of Mandated System Reviews (SRR, SDR, PDR, DDR);
- Support coordination of Systems Engineering activities and prioritisation between the Australian and German engineering teams;
- Mature existing planning data related to Systems Engineering scope, including basis of estimates, work breakdown structure and schedule;
- Support engineering oversight of subcontractors and/or suppliers work scope to ensure successful delivery; and
- Ensure Systems Engineering related risks and dependencies are identified and actively mitigated.

Rheinmetall Defence Australia (RDA) is a major Defence company with operations across Australia and New Zealand delivering specialist Defence capability to the Australian Defence Force and New Zealand Defence Force. RDA is a subsidiary of Rheinmetall, a global technology group based in Dusseldorf, Germany. RDA is a trusted partner to the ADF through its three divisions - Vehicle Systems, Electronics Solutions and Weapon and Ammunition. RDA is rapidly growing its Australian footprint to deliver system solutions and capabilty to the ADF in the areas of mobility, lethality, reconnaissance, protection and sustainment.
